Spiral Color Compilation I’ve been imaging Mars on a regular basis since July, 2020. I ended up capturing dozens of images so I thought it would be interesting to put together a few composite image presentations. This first image presentation begins in July and continues thru opposition in October. The individual images were selected to represent one complete rotation of Mars. They were all taken at the same image scale so the increase in Mars image size from July thru opposition in October is very apparent. South is up per the preferred orientation of the Association of Lunar and Planetary Observers, (A.L.P.O.). All Images: Telescope: Celestron 14” SCT Camera: ZWO ASI290MC
